Factors Determining Safety in South Africa

Understanding the factors that influence safety in South Africa is crucial for making informed decisions about where to travel and how to stay safe. While generalizations can be misleading, certain factors contribute to the perception of safety in different areas. These include⁚

  • Crime Rates⁚ South Africa has a relatively high crime rate, particularly in urban areas. However, crime rates vary significantly across different regions and cities. Understanding the specific crime statistics for your intended destination is essential.
  • Socioeconomic Factors⁚ Poverty and inequality play a role in crime rates. Areas with higher levels of poverty and unemployment may experience higher crime rates. It's important to be aware of these socioeconomic factors and take appropriate precautions.
  • Police Presence and Effectiveness⁚ The effectiveness of the police force can influence safety perceptions. Areas with a strong police presence and a reputation for efficient law enforcement may be considered safer.
  • Community Engagement⁚ Strong community involvement and neighborhood watch programs can significantly contribute to safety. Areas with active community initiatives often have lower crime rates.
  • Infrastructure and Security Measures⁚ The presence of security measures such as CCTV cameras, street lighting, and gated communities can enhance safety perceptions.
  • Tourism Infrastructure⁚ Well-developed tourism infrastructure, including safe accommodation options, reputable tour operators, and reliable transportation services, can contribute to a safer travel experience.
  • Travel Advice and Warnings⁚ Official travel advisories and warnings from government agencies and travel organizations can provide valuable insights into safety concerns and potential risks in different areas.

By considering these factors, travelers can make informed choices about where to visit and how to stay safe. Remember that safety is a dynamic concept, and it's important to stay informed about current conditions and local advice.

Top Safest Cities in South Africa

While no city is completely immune to crime, certain cities in South Africa consistently rank among the safest, offering a relatively low crime rate and a welcoming atmosphere for travelers. These cities often boast well-developed infrastructure, strong community engagement, and a robust police presence. Here are some of the top contenders for safest cities in South Africa⁚

  • Cape Town⁚ Despite its reputation as a tourist destination, Cape Town has made significant strides in improving safety, particularly in its central areas and tourist hotspots. The city boasts a vibrant culture, stunning natural beauty, and a thriving culinary scene. While it's essential to exercise caution in certain areas, especially at night, Cape Town offers a safe and memorable travel experience.
  • Johannesburg⁚ Johannesburg, once considered a dangerous city, has undergone a significant transformation in recent years. The city center and popular tourist attractions are now patrolled by a strong police presence, and community initiatives have contributed to a safer environment.
  • Durban⁚ Located on the Indian Ocean coast, Durban is known for its beaches, vibrant nightlife, and diverse culture. While it's important to be aware of crime risks, particularly in certain areas, Durban has made efforts to enhance safety, especially in its tourist hotspots.
  • Pretoria⁚ The capital city of South Africa, Pretoria, is generally considered a safe city, particularly in its well-maintained suburbs and government areas. The city offers a mix of history, culture, and natural beauty, making it an attractive destination for travelers.
  • George⁚ Situated in the Western Cape, George is a charming town known for its beautiful surroundings and laid-back atmosphere. The town enjoys a relatively low crime rate, making it a safe and enjoyable destination for travelers.

Remember that safety is a fluid concept, and it's always advisable to stay informed about current conditions and local advice. By taking necessary precautions, travelers can enjoy the vibrant and welcoming atmosphere of these South African cities.

Safest Rural Areas in South Africa

While cities often grab the headlines, South Africa's vast rural areas offer a tranquil escape and a chance to experience the country's natural beauty and warm hospitality. These areas often have lower crime rates and a strong sense of community, creating a safe and welcoming atmosphere for travelers; Here are some of the safest rural areas in South Africa⁚

  • The Garden Route⁚ Stretching along the southern coast of the Western Cape, the Garden Route is a renowned tourist destination known for its stunning beaches, lush forests, and breathtaking scenery. Towns like Knysna, Plettenberg Bay, and Mossel Bay offer a mix of adventure, relaxation, and a safe environment for travelers.
  • The Karoo⁚ This arid region in the heart of South Africa is a haven for nature lovers and those seeking a quiet retreat. Towns like Graaff-Reinet, Prince Albert, and Oudtshoorn offer a glimpse into the region's rich history, unique landscapes, and a peaceful atmosphere.
  • The Drakensberg⁚ This mountain range in the eastern part of the country is a hiker's paradise, offering stunning views, diverse wildlife, and a sense of adventure. Towns like Underberg, Bergville, and Winterton provide a safe and welcoming base for exploring the Drakensberg.
  • The Winelands⁚ The Western Cape is home to renowned wine regions, offering a delightful blend of scenic vineyards, charming towns, and exceptional wines. Towns like Stellenbosch, Franschhoek, and Paarl are known for their beauty, hospitality, and relatively low crime rates.
  • The Northern Cape⁚ This vast and sparsely populated region offers a unique glimpse into the rugged beauty of South Africa's interior. Towns like Kimberley, Upington, and Springbok provide a safe and authentic experience for travelers seeking an off-the-beaten-path adventure.

Remember that even in rural areas, it's essential to be aware of your surroundings and take basic safety precautions. By choosing reputable accommodation, respecting local customs, and being mindful of your belongings, travelers can enjoy the peace and tranquility of South Africa's rural areas with confidence.

Tips for Staying Safe in South Africa

While South Africa offers a wealth of experiences, it's important to be aware of safety precautions to ensure a smooth and enjoyable journey. Here are some practical tips for staying safe during your travels⁚

  • Research Your Destination⁚ Before traveling, familiarize yourself with the specific safety concerns and local advice for your chosen destinations. Official travel advisories and local news sources can provide valuable insights.
  • Stay in Safe Areas⁚ Choose accommodation in well-established and reputable areas, preferably with security measures in place. Avoid isolated or dimly lit areas, especially at night.
  • Be Aware of Your Surroundings⁚ Pay attention to your surroundings and be mindful of potential risks. Avoid displaying excessive amounts of cash or expensive jewelry.
  • Travel with Trusted Groups⁚ Whenever possible, travel in groups or with trusted companions. Avoid walking alone, especially at night.
  • Use Reputable Transportation⁚ Choose licensed taxis or ride-hailing services, and be sure to verify the driver's credentials. Avoid hitchhiking or taking rides from strangers.
  • Respect Local Customs⁚ Familiarize yourself with local customs and traditions to avoid inadvertently offending anyone. Be mindful of cultural sensitivities and dress appropriately.
  • Be Cautious with Personal Belongings⁚ Keep valuables and essential documents secure, and avoid carrying large amounts of cash. Use a secure wallet or purse and be vigilant about your belongings, especially in crowded areas.
  • Communicate with Locals⁚ Engage with locals in a respectful manner and ask for advice if you feel unsure about a situation; Most South Africans are friendly and helpful.
  • Stay Informed About Current Events⁚ Keep up-to-date on any current events or warnings issued by local authorities or travel organizations. Be aware of potential protests or unrest.
  • Trust Your Instincts⁚ If you feel uncomfortable in a particular situation, trust your instincts and leave the area; It's always better to be safe than sorry.

By following these tips, travelers can significantly reduce their risk of encountering safety issues and enjoy their time in South Africa with greater peace of mind.
